Badger Tattoo Balm is an organic, petroleum-free aftercare cream that soothes, moisturizes, and helps protect fresh and existing tattoos while supporting color retention.

If you want a simple, plant-based product to care for tattooed skin, this rich 2 oz tin from Badger uses a short, recognizable ingredient list—organic tamanu, coconut, beeswax, calendula and natural vitamin E—to deliver lasting moisture with a light herbal-sweet scent. It’s USDA Certified Organic, free of petrolatum and synthetic fragrances, and formulated to calm redness and keep tattoo ink looking vibrant without heavy chemicals.

How does this balm calm and moisturize new tattoos?

The balm combines emollient oils and protective waxes to create a soothing barrier over sensitive skin. Those ingredients trap moisture, reduce tightness, and create an environment that supports normal skin recovery processes after tattooing.

  • Organic tamanu and coconut oil provide deep, long-lasting moisturization.
  • Beeswax forms a breathable seal to lock in hydration.
  • Calendula and vitamin E add antioxidant and calming support without synthetic additives.

Will this help preserve tattoo color and reduce scarring?

Keeping tattooed skin well-hydrated and protected can support the appearance of ink over time. This balm’s nourishing oils and barrier-forming beeswax help prevent excessive dryness and flaking that can dull pigment, while gentle, natural anti-inflammatory components help minimize irritation.

  • Hydration supports smoother skin surface and pigment retention.
  • Anti-inflammatory botanicals help calm redness that can lead to prolonged irritation.
  • Petrolatum-free, organic makeup avoids pore-clogging synthetics that some users prefer to avoid.

How should I use Badger Tattoo Balm in my aftercare routine?

Apply a thin layer to clean, dry tattooed skin several times a day or as needed to keep the area supple but not overly greasy. A small tin is convenient for touch-ups and travel; a little product goes a long way.

  • Wash the tattoo gently, pat dry, then spread a light, even layer of balm.
  • Reapply when the skin feels dry, tight, or flaky—typically 2–4 times daily in early days.
  • Use ongoing for existing tattoos to maintain softness and color vibrancy.

What does it smell like and is it safe for sensitive skin?

The balm has a mild, natural herbal-sweet scent from beeswax, coconut, and myrrh notes that fades after application. Because it avoids synthetic fragrances and includes USDA Certified Organic ingredients, many users with sensitive skin find it less irritating than perfumed creams, but patch testing is advised if you have known allergies.

  • Light herbal-sweet aroma that dissipates quickly.
  • No synthetic perfumes or harsh chemical additives.
  • Short ingredient list for simpler sensitivity checks.

Ingredients

Organic Sunflower Oil, Organic Coconut Oil, Organic Beeswax, Organic Extra Virgin Olive Oil, Organic Castor Oil, Organic Carnauba Wax, Organic Tamanu Oil, Sunflower Vitamin E, Organic Myrrh Extract & Organic Calendula Extract
